Output 438fa8edd18195f90a657e8c2285d1ef4f6f19304bb3afe4c12130aa4d20b04e:4

value
25295066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 640c4189a275e2a6bdda53c16c0c0ea3cf9f3ad2 OP_EQUAL
address
3Ap2BHicUu8D2AjrmqFCGSgmP31e4x5265
transaction
438fa8edd18195f90a657e8c2285d1ef4f6f19304bb3afe4c12130aa4d20b04e
spent
true